I painted this woman in the throes of flamenco one night when a heavy silence hung over the studio. I had just gone through a period when my emotions seemed to contradict one another: a smoldering anger mixed with a burning desire for rebirth. As I applied the first stroke of red to the canvas, I felt my own heart burst into flames. The rhythm of her steps, which I imagined pounding the floor, resonated like an echo of my torments and my yearning for freedom. She dances to defy pain and to embrace life with pride. Every swirl of her dress tells a story I didn’t have the words to write, so I painted it. She is at once me, who I once was, and who I aspire to become.
Handmade and one-of-a-kind piece
Acrylic paint and mixed media on canvas, applied by hand with a brush and palette knife, finished with two coats of high-quality acrylic varnish (protection against UV rays and dust).
Signed on the front and back.
The edges are painted, so the painting does not require a frame.
